1. Solve using the five-step problem-solving process. Show all steps necessary to arrive at your solution.

A rectangular walkway is 18 feet longer than it is wide. If the area of the walkway is 88 square feet, find the length and the width.

2. Solve using the five-step problem-solving process. Show all steps necessary to arrive at your solution.

A rectangular cabinet door has a 20 inch by 38 inch glass panel in the center with a uniform wooden edge around the glass. If the area of the wooden edge is 248 square inches, how wide is the wooden edge?

3. Solve using the five-step problem-solving process. Show all steps necessary to arrive at your solution.

A diver jumps from a 48 foot cliff into the ocean below with an initial velocity of 8 ft/sec. The height of the diver from the ocean after t sec is given by h = -16t2 + 8t + 48. When does the diver hit the water?

Let the width of the rectangular walkway bex.
According to the given condition the length is given as (x+18).
The area of the rectangular walkway is given as
x(x+18)=88
Or x^2+18x-88=0
Or x^2+22x-4x-88=0
Or,x(x+22)-4(x+22)=0
Or,(x-4)(x+22)=0
Or,x=4,-22
Width of the rectangular walkway cannot be negative. ...
